How to Properly Fit Orthotic Insoles
Stepbystep guide on fitting insoles into footwear. Importance of proper sizing and adjustments.Fitting orthotic insoles correctly is very important for comfort. Here is a simple guide to help you:
- Start with clean feet and shoes.
- Remove the shoe’s original insole.
- Place the orthotic insole inside the shoe.
- Press it down gently for a snug fit.
- Put your foot in the shoe to check comfort.
- Make adjustments if needed, like trimming edges.
Proper size is key. A good fit can prevent foot pain and improve balance. Always try them on before use!

Maintaining Your Orthotic Insoles
Tips for cleaning and caring for insoles. Signs that it’s time to replace your orthotic insoles.To keep your orthotic insoles happy, clean them regularly. A simple wash with mild soap and water works wonders. Don’t forget to air-dry them—no one likes stinky insoles! Watch for signs that it’s time to bid them farewell. If they feel flat, show signs of cracking, or smell like old gym socks, it’s replacement time! Check the table below for more tips.
Care Tips | Signs to Replace |
---|---|
Clean with mild soap and water | Feeling flat or worn |
Air dry only | Visible cracks or holes |
Store in a cool, dry place | Unpleasant odor |

What Materials Are Commonly Used In The Construction Of Orthotic Insoles, And How Do They Affect Comfort And Support?Orthotic insoles are often made from foam, gel, and plastic. Foam is soft and helps cushion your feet, making them feel comfy. Gel adds extra softness and can help absorb shock when you walk. Plastic is firm and gives strong support for your arches. Together, these materials make walking easier and can help keep your feet healthy!
How Often Should Orthotic Insoles Be Replaced, And What Are The Signs That It’S Time For A New Pair?You should replace orthotic insoles every six months to a year. Look for signs like holes, cracks, or flat areas. If your feet hurt more than usual, it might be time for a new pair. Always check if they still support your feet well. Taking good care of them can help them last longer!
